When AI Meets Creativity: Google's Latest Experiment
Google has released an intriguing glimpse into the future of AI-powered content creation with their I/O 2026 quiz, built using Google AI Studio. While the full details aren't available yet, this project represents an exciting intersection of artificial intelligence and interactive content design.
What We Know About the I/O 2026 Quiz
According to Zahra Thompson's recent post on the Google AI blog, this quiz appears to be "vibe coded" - a term that suggests the content was generated or heavily assisted by AI to capture a particular mood, tone, or aesthetic. This approach demonstrates how AI tools like Google AI Studio are evolving beyond simple text generation to create more nuanced, contextually aware content.
